What Is Dnata Staff Travel?
Dnata Staff Travel is an employee benefit which offers a discounted airline ticket to nominated employees, their dependents, and registered nominees. It is a component of the Emirates Group employee travel policy, which is aimed at rewarding employees and promoting cultural travel. The program includes standby and confirmed fare allowances, which are flexible throughout the global network of Emirates.
Who is Eligible To Use Staff Travel Benefits?
Dnata staff travel eligibility is based on tenure and employment type. Generally, permanent employees get access once they have served the probation period and some of the part-time or contract employees might qualify in the future. These benefits can also be enjoyed by the registered family members, dependents, and approved companions once they have been added under the company staff travel system.
Types of staff Travel Tickets.
The program has different categories of tickets depending on the amount of discount and confirmation on the seat. The major fares are on a standby basis which implies that the seat is only assured during the time of departure when it is available. The flexibility enables the employees to travel at a cost effective journey either on Emirates or other partner airlines.
| Tickets Type | Description | Seat confirmation | Discount Level |
| ID90 | Standard Staff Ticket | Standby Only | Get up to 90% off the base fare |
| ID50 | Confirmed seat at a discounted price | Confirmed on selected flights | Get up to 50% off |
| ZED Fare | Zonal Employee Discount Fare | Standby on Partner Airlines | Varies by zone |
These fares will provide the employees with the options of affordability and seat guarantee, depending on the travel requirements.
How to Book a Staff Travel Ticket
The booking process is simple and quick through the Emirates Group Staff Travel Portal. Employees login using their company credentials and browse flight options before selecting their route. Payment is made online after selecting the ticket type and travelers. The system will then issue an eTicket, which confirms standby status and seat allocation if applicable.
Registration and Eligibility
Employees of Dnata can register dependents who are eligible, such as their spouses, children, or parents. Dnata’s employee travel benefits include “buddy” passes that can be used by friends. Nominee lists can be updated digitally once or twice per year via HR or the online travel portal.

Standby Flights
Standing by travel requires flexibility and patience. Seats will only be allocated after revenue passengers have been confirmed. Before heading to the airport, staff travelers should check the flight load via the travel portal. The system will offer alternative routes and future dates if a flight is fully booked. Flexibility is a major part of the overall experience.

Common Challenges – How to handle them
Standby travel can be unpredictable. Flights can fill up fast, especially around holidays. Employees should check flight status and book flexible accommodations to avoid problems. Many plan multiple-leg trips through quieter hubs in order to maximize the chances of getting a seat. Travel is less stressful when you prepare.
